html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,big,cite,code,del,dfn,em,font,img,ins,kbd,q,s,samp,small,strike,strong,sub,sup,tt,var,dl,dt,dd,ol,ul,li,fieldset,form,label,legend,table,caption,tbody,tfoot,thead,tr,th,td,section, article, aside, header, footer, nav, dialog, figure,menu,hgroup{ margin:0; padding:0; border:0;  font-family:Helvetica, Arial, "Microsoft Yahei";}
html{ -webkit-text-size-adjust:none;}
body{ font-size:14px; line-height:24px; color:#000; font-weight:300;}
input,textarea,button{ resize:none; -webkit-appearance : none ;  font-family:Helvetica, Arial,"Microsoft Yahei";}
img{ border:none; vertical-align:middle; }
ul,li{ list-style:none;}
a{ text-decoration:none; color:#000; transition:color 0.3s ease-in;}
a:hover{  outline:none;   text-decoration:none;}
body.over{ overflow:hidden;}
a:focus{outline:none;}
h1,h2{ font-weight:400;}
input,textarea,button{ outline:none; -webkit-appearance: none;}
em,i{ font-style:normal;}
h3,h2{ font-weight:400;}
.or{ overflow:hidden;} 
.cl{ clear:both;}
.mainbox{ width:1530px; margin:0 auto;}
input[type="reset"]::-moz-focus-inner,
input[type="button"]::-moz-focus-inner,
input[type="submit"]::-moz-focus-inner,
input[type="file"] > input[type="button"]::-moz-focus-inner{border:none;padding:0;}

.swiper-container {width: 100%;height: 100%;} 

.qqbox{background: url(../images/qqs.png) no-repeat; width: 110px; height: 130px; position: fixed; right: 20px;bottom:300px; z-index: 1000; background-size: contain; overflow: hidden; }
.qqbox .close{ background: url(../images/close.png) no-repeat;display: block; position: absolute; right: 11px; top:11px; width:10px; height:10px; z-index: 1000;}
.qqbox a.qq{ width: 100%; height: 100%; display: block; } 

/*Firefox下input button内文字垂直居中*/
input[type="reset"]::-moz-focus-inner,
input[type="button"]::-moz-focus-inner,
input[type="submit"]::-moz-focus-inner,
input[type="file"] > input[type="button"]::-moz-focus-inner{border:none;padding:0;}

.page{ text-align:center; padding:50px 0 55px 0; clear:both; }
.page a{ border:1px solid #ececec; line-height:29px; height:29px; display:inline-block; padding:0 12px; font-size:14px; margin:0 5px; color:#a3a3a3;}
.page a:hover{ border:1px solid #fbc02d; background:#fbc02d; color:#fff;}
.page span{ border:1px solid #fbc02d; background:#fbc02d; color:#fff; line-height:29px; height:29px; display:inline-block; padding:0 12px; font-size:14px; margin:0 5px;}
.page a.pre i{ background:url(../images/san_07.png) no-repeat; display:inline-block; width:5px; height:8px; margin-right:5px; }
.page a.pre:hover i{ background:url(../images/sanh_07.png) no-repeat; }
.page a.next i{ background:url(../images/san_09.png) no-repeat; display:inline-block; width:5px; height:8px; margin-left:5px; }
.page a.next:hover i{ background:url(../images/sanh_09.png) no-repeat; }

.gotop{ position:fixed; bottom:100px; right:10px; z-index:100;}

@media screen and (max-width:1560px) {
.mainbox{ width:90%;}
}
@media screen and (max-width:470px) {
.qqbox{width:70px; height:80px; }
.qqbox .close{display: none;}
.page{ text-align:center; padding:20px 0;}
.page em{ display:none;}

.gotop{ bottom:50px; }
}
 

 